Purley on Thames
An attractive location just north west of the leading commercial centre of Reading lying to the south of the river with views across to the southern tip of the Chiltern Hills. Pangbourne is within close proximity providing a good range of local shopping, professional and medical services with a Waitrose superstore two miles away at Tilehurst. There is a post office and general store within walking distance, recreation ground and social club together with the Purley CofE infants school (outstanding Ofsted report). The surrounding area provides excellent riverside and country walks together with a variety of many historic villages and places of interest.
Bowling Green Farmhouse
An attractive and clever conversion of a Grade II listed period property containing ten apartments retaining the intrinsic character of the building including such features as high ceilings and deep sash windows. No.1 is the prime apartment featuring a magnificent high ceiling reception room together with personal access to private garden terrace.

- Rent ratio — Monthly rent ÷ purchase price (1% rule). 1%+ = strong, 0.8–1% = okay, <0.8% = weak for cashflow.
- Max investor price — Rent ÷ 0.8%; the price at which rent would be 0.8% of price (Stoke-style target).
- Target investor price — Rent ÷ 1%; the price at which rent would be 1% of price (strong cashflow band).
- Gross yield — Annual rent as % of purchase price (no costs).
- Cost-to-rent — Price ÷ annual rent (from OpenRent comparables). Under 14× = strong, 14–16× = acceptable, 17×+ = compressed.
- Cashflow — Rent minus mortgage, 10% maintenance, £25/mo compliance. Assumes 75% LTV, 3.95% APR (5yr fixed), 25yr term.
- ROI — Annual profit ÷ cash in (deposit + 4% purchase costs).
